## Tuning

The receipt mailer (Almsgate) batches donation receipts and sends through the Thornquay relay. On-call: if the queue backs up, resist the urge to crank batch size — the relay rate-limits per connection, and bigger batches just mean bigger retries. Scale worker count first, then shorten the flush interval. Dedupe window must stay longer than the retry horizon or donors get duplicate receipts, which generates tickets. All knobs live in one place and are read at worker start. Current production values follow.

tuning table, kajop-yafof:
QUOTAS = {
    "wenath": 10,
    "ulaael": 5,
}

Bulk edits to the Orvane admin table must go through the staged-update script, never raw UPDATE statements. The script snapshots affected rows first and writes a rollback file to the ops bucket. Run it only during the low-traffic window and confirm row counts before committing. The script reads its target database from the line that follows.

database URL for bahop-yagep: mssql://sildor_svc:35ha7jz@db-fb6d.nelvrodyn.example:5432/casath

## Changelog — v4.2.0 (Ledgerline user module split)

Hey, welcome aboard! Big one this release: we finally carved the user module out of the Ledgerline monolith into its own service, `userhive`. Heads up that the old setting `MONOLITH_USER_DB` is gone — it's now split into a host setting and a separate credential, so grep your local env files before you deploy anything. The host bit is documented in the service README. The credential that replaced the old combined setting sits on the next line.

secret setting of bawif-bagap: VAULT_KEY5=10c5f